KAKP-LP KAKP-LP is a low power FM radio station broadcasting out of Sacramento, California and licensed to Sacramento Area Peace Action. It began broadcasting on August 27, 2017. (...) Carmichael, California Carmichael is a census-designated place (CDP) in Sacramento County, California, United States. It is a suburb in the Greater Sacramento metropolitan area. Sacramento Adventist Academy Sacramento Adventist Academy (SAA) is a K-12 day school located in Carmichael, California, serving the greater Sacramento area. It is owned and operated by the Seventh-day Adventist Church. (...) |
